Output 62e4e4fd5b799b32653626613e02d6c2afef83e73cd532c628ef71209d40d49c:43

value
18253358
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4118b71d877a9cebccda888ae66607208e13912b OP_EQUAL
address
MDqMm9XrmVgsq6fM4CedH5EQCdAGotkPYU
transaction
62e4e4fd5b799b32653626613e02d6c2afef83e73cd532c628ef71209d40d49c
spent
true